  • Patent number: 4962970
    Abstract: An anti-lock braking system is specifically designed for a motor vehicle having four-wheel drive and a device for shifting between two-wheel and four-wheel drive incorporating a lockable central differential. Additional differentials at the front and rear axles may also be locked to avoid wheel spin. The anti-lock braking system produces a brake pressure reduction signal when the wheel speed falls below a reference value. In accordance with the invention the reference value is varied in dependence upon whether the vehicle is shifted into two-wheel or four-wheel drive, in dependence upon the engagement of the central differential lock, and/or in dependence upon the engagement of the other differential lock(s).

  • Patent number: 4923255
    Abstract: A method of controlling the brake pressure in an antilock (ABS) vehicle brake system provides for adapting the wheel at which the brake is applied to the optimum course of the coefficient of friction/slip curve by determining the rotational retardation of the braked wheel, upon initiation of a braking action, after given time intervals each and comparing it with the rotational retardation of the preceding time interval. Moreover, the brake pressure is varied in response to the result of the comparison. The renewed acceleration of the retarded wheel also is monitored accordingly so as to effect further lowering of the brake pressure if the renewed acceleration or the gain in acceleration is too small.

  • Patent number: 4852009
    Abstract: To counteract the tendency of over-steering when a vehicle operates in a curved path, and one of the wheels--typically the wheel at the inner side of the curve exhibits a tendency to block and, then, braking pressure is reduced to one of the front wheels only, the braking pressure applied to the rear wheel or wheels is reduced. If braking pessure is reduced to both of the front wheels, braking pressure being applied to the rear wheels is controlled, independently, in accordance with anti-brake lock control considerations, which have priority over dropping of braking pressure to prevent over-steering.

  • Patent number: 4771849
    Abstract: An automotive engine forming part of a motor vehicle is controlled to avoid slipping or spinning of a driven wheel by controlling the maximum rate of change of fuel which can be supplied to the engine, for example, by limiting the speed of deflection of a throttle flap (6) driven by a servo motor (7). The deflection speed, limited for example by a voltage divider (14) can be controlled as a function of operating parameters of the engine or the vehicle, for example, vehicle speed (V.sub.F), engine speed (n.sub.M), engine loading or a percentage of engine loading, actual wheel slip, actual angle or deflection position of the throttle flap, and the like.
